1. Philosophy Purity Made Simple
I think most women are on a quest for perfect facial cleanser, that easily removes makeup while leaving your skin feeling clean without over drying. Ladies, this is the real deal. The Philosophy Purity Made Simple Cleanser is a pH-balanced formula that rapidly dissolves dirt and makeup while deep cleaning pores. The bestselling cleanser contains infusions of sage, chamomile, and carrot.
-Sodium Lauroamphoacetate: Acts as a mild surfactant that gently cleanses the skin without irritation or residue.
-Meadowfoam Seed Oil: Lightly hydrates the skin leaving the skin comfortable, not pulled or tight.
-Sodium Trideceth Sulfate: Pulls dirt, debris, and makeup from the skin and dissolves them.
-Twelve-Essential Oil Blend (Including Rosewood, Sandalwood, Sage): Helps soften, soothe, and rejuvenate the skin.
I use this twice daily with my Clarisonic Mia.

3. Mint.com
To be quite honest, I’m not the best at managing my own money. I have a small amount of credit card debt and would loveee to pay it off by the end of the year. Since I usually respond best when I see things in print, Mint.com is helping me get control of my finances.
This (free!) and easy to use website lets you set up budgets for anything you could think of. It links to your bank account, credit card, investment portfolios, whatever! Mint automatically puts you transactions into categories. The most important thing I’ve learned is to set a budget and stick to it.
